Significant differences between pea soup and puff pastry

  • The amount of selenium, vitamin B1, iron, vitamin B3, vitamin B2, folate, vitamin K, and manganese in puff pastry is higher than in pea soup.
  • Puff pastry covers your daily selenium needs 38% more than pea soup.
  • Puff pastry has 2 times less choline than pea soup. Pea soup has 13.2mg of choline, while puff pastry has 6.2mg.
  • Pea soup contains less saturated fat.

Specific food types used in this comparison are Soup, pea, green, canned, prepared with equal volume water and Puff pastry, frozen, ready-to-bake, baked.
